In this video we will see how to choose among the following statistical test: one-sample t-test, paired t-test, unpaired t-test, repeated-measures ANOVA, one-way ANOVA, Wilcoxon signed-rank, sign test, WMW, Mann-Whitney U-test, Friedman, Kruskal-Wallis, McNemar, Chi-square, one or two proportion Z-test, Pearson correlation, Spearman correlation, chi-square goodness-of-fit, the one-proportion Z-test, linear regression, Fisher's exact test

I got this comment "Great summary video! Do parametric assumptions for the Pearson test mean that all the independent and dependent variables have a normal distribution? So if just one of the independent or dependent does not fit normal distribution in our dataset, Pearson should not be used?" Answer: Note that the variables are not defined as independent or dependent in correlation. It does not matter, which variable you put on the x- or y-axis (in contrast to linear regression). Each pair of variables should show a bivariate normal distribution but more importantly, the data should not contain outliers as I describe in the video about the Spearman correlation.

The video assumes that we have just one variable. In that case we can easily follow the flow chart and get the test. But, what if there are different types of variables? like two continuous variables? or one categorial variable and one numerical variable? how do we select a test?
@tilestats
@tilestats 5 месяцев назад
For two continuous variables you can use, for example, correlation or linear regression. If you have one categorical variable and one numerical variable and like to see if there is a difference between the categories, you should follow the tree from "Difference".
